With Wil Hahn on the sidelines nursing an injured shoulder, Cole Seely was on his own to represent the team at the supercross series finale in Las Vegas. The Dave Coombs Sr. Memorial east/west Shootout pits the very best riders from the west coast against the top riders from the east coast in a one-race, no holds barred sprint to the checkers. Cole fought hard for fifteen laps and ended the night in eleventh place.

After posting good times in qualifying and his heat race, Seely was ready to get after it in the main event. His timing off the gate was good but he got pinched off going into the first turn and was forced to file in as the pack funneled into Sam Boyd Stadium. Cole would start the race somewhere near mid-pack and move up as far as eighth at one point.

"I felt comfortable out there but I couldn't get myself to push on this track for some reason," explained Cole. "It was kind of frustrating because I definitely think I should have done better than I did."

Cole lost a few positions at around the halfway mark and couldn't get them back. He pushed all the way to the finish and crossed the line in eleventh. He had this to say about his race and the 2010 supercross season.

"Things really didn't click for me tonight. I'm a little bummed because this is really my type of track. Overall, I'm happy with the way this season has gone. I had a second place finish in San Diego and I'm going to try to improve that by one spot next year when we get back to Anaheim."

To commemorate the race, and to honor our armed forces, Troy Lee created custom US Air Force inspired helmets, and race gear worn by Cole Seely during the Las Vegas supercross. The helmet and gear were autographed by pilots of the US Air Force as well as the TLD race team. The items are now up for auction, with all of the proceeds benefitting the Nevada Military Support Alliance.

The Troy Lee Designs / Lucas Oil / Honda team will use the next two weeks to prepare for the start of the national motocross series in Sacramento, CA. The team will include former world champion and east coast supercross champion Ben Townley, this year's runner up in the west region supercross series Wil Hahn, WMA star Tarah Gieger and Cole Seely.
